I'm looking for a source for 5x7 and 8x10 all-glass table top frames. These are the ones where you just slip in your picture between two heavy pieces of glass. The ones I've seen have a factory set-in picture with the brand name "Parisan Home" or "Milano Series" in them. I can't seem to find the source for them. Thanks for any help!